STCC Medical Laboratory Technician grad reflects on her rewarding work
Date: Friday, August 12, 2022

STCC grad Erica Bailey works as a lead medical lab scientist at Baystate Wing Hospital in Palmer. She tests blood in the hospital’s lab to ensure it’s safe for people in need of transfusions. She and other scientists and technicians look for antibodies that might cause an adverse transfusion reaction. They also analyze specimens to determine blood types. She credits STCC with helping her to find a dream career.

STCC summer youth program builds confidence, offers hands-on learning
Date: Tuesday, July 26, 2022

A dozen participated in “STCC Builds,” which is funded through the U.S. Department of Education and a Hispanic Serving Institution (HSI) grant. With over 25 percent of its student population identifying as Hispanic, STCC is a federally designated HSI which makes the college eligible for federal grants to support programs such as STCC Builds.
